The EMBASYY SUITES BOSTON WALTHAM FORMELY (DOUBLETREE GUEST SUITE... MoreS BOSTON WALTHAM) is a Tourist hotel. Located in City Centre area. Shopping is accessible by bus/taxi and the nightlife/restaurants are located in the hotel. Less
The Holiday Inn Express Waltham is a Tourist hotel. Located in Wa... Moreltham area. Shopping is accessible by bus/taxi and the nightlife/restaurants are located in the hotel. Less
The Hyatt Summerfield Suites Waltham is a Tourist hotel. Located ... Morein City Centre area. Shopping is accessible by bus/taxi and the nightlife/restaurants are located in the hotel. Less